Did some kebabs on the vintage shish kabob ring last night...really simple recipe:

Pork loin (cubed)
chunks of two pineapples
a healthy dose of Weber Classic BBQ seasoning.

Stupid question (and, yes there are some, I ask them all the time ) . . .

Why alternate the handles instead of putting all of them on the same side?

Foosball.

If you look at the ring, there is a slot then an hole alternating around the ring.  Slip in the end, drop in the handle side.  I would suspect handle clearance and also -when cutting the metal to form the ring, too many cuts in the edge may make it harder to shape and hold its form.

They had a heck of a time getting the center section of the WSM to hold it's shape and form due to the large rectangular cut out.  It wants to kink there.

They are a cool accessory...I've used them three times now...they work best if you keep the grill grate below, as the center skewers tend to sag a lot with the weight of the food.  I'm thinking of refinishing the handles at some point.
